Quick Answer
Soft glam makeup sits between natural no-makeup looks and full glam. It uses neutral eyeshadow, a dewy or satin base, soft blush and contour, and a muted lip to give you a polished, put-together finish without anything feeling heavy or overdone. It works for everyday wear, weddings, brunches, and everything in between.

Soft Glam Makeup by Undertone: Which Shades Actually Work for You
Every competing blog tells you to “choose neutral shades.” None of them tells you which neutral shades work for your specific undertone. Here’s the breakdown:
| Undertone | Eye Shades | Blush | Highlighter | Lip |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Warm (yellow/golden) | Bronze, copper, warm brown, gold shimmer | Peach, terracotta, warm coral | Gold, champagne bronze | Warm nude, caramel, coral, warm rose |
| Cool (pink/blue/red) | Taupe, soft grey, mauve, silver shimmer | Rose pink, berry blush, soft mauve | Silver, pearl, pink-toned | Soft mauve, berry, pink-nude, blue-based red |
| Neutral (mix of warm and cool) | Any neutral — taupe, rose-brown, champagne | Rose, soft peach, dusty mauve | Champagne or pearl | Almost anything — this undertone is the most flexible |
| Olive (green-yellow) | Warm brown, terracotta, deep gold | Terracotta, warm rose, brick | Gold, bronze | Caramel nude, brick, warm mauve, olive-rose |
| Deep/rich | Gold shimmer, deep brown, burnt sienna | Bronze, terracotta, deep berry blush | Gold foil, warm bronze | Caramel, berry-nude, warm plum, deep rose |
How to find your undertone: Look at your wrist veins in natural light. Green veins point to warm undertones. Blue or purple veins point to cool undertones. A mix of both suggests neutral. If most foundations turn orange on you, you likely have an olive undertone.

FAQs
What is soft glam makeup?
Soft glam makeup is a polished, naturally enhanced makeup style that uses neutral eyeshadow, a dewy or satin base, soft blush and contour, and a muted lip. It sits between a no-makeup look and full glam.
What is the difference between soft glam and full glam?
Full glam uses heavy coverage, dramatic contour, bold eyes, and high-impact lips. Natural soft glam makeup looks use lighter coverage, blended neutrals, and a softer finish — the goal is to enhance rather than transform.
Can beginners do soft glam?
Yes. Start with one cream eyeshadow stick in taupe, a cream blush, and a nude lip. Three products, five minutes. Build from there.
What lip color works best for soft glam?
A satin or glossy finish in nude, mauve, caramel, or dusty rose. The exact shade depends on your undertone — warm undertones suit caramel and coral nudes, cool undertones suit mauve and pink-nudes.
What is the best soft glam eye makeup for beginners?
A single matte taupe shade across the lid and crease, plus a champagne shimmer in the center. That two-shade combination is all the depth you need.
Is soft glam good for weddings?
It’s one of the most popular bridal styles. Soft glam bridal makeup photographs beautifully in natural and flash lighting, holds up for long events, and looks timeless rather than trendy.
Is there a soft glam look for blue eyes?
Yes — warm copper and bronze shades are the complementary colors to blue, which makes them the most flattering eyeshadow option for soft glam makeup blue eyes. A nude waterline pencil adds extra brightness.
What is soft glam wedding guest makeup?
It’s a polished, occasion-appropriate version of soft glam — luminous base, blended neutral eye, soft blush, and a rose-mauve or satin lip. Dressed-up enough for a formal event without being too much.
